Essential Ingredients for Crunchy Chocolate Chip Rice Krispie Cookies
Gathering the right ingredients is the key to making Crunchy Chocolate Chip Rice Krispie Cookies that turn out perfect every time. This section breaks down everything you need, focusing on precise measurements to ensure your baking adventure is stress-free and successful. Remember, using high-quality items like fresh butter and real vanilla can elevate your results without much extra effort.
- 1 cup (227g) unsalted butter, softened to room temperature
- 1 cup (200g) granulated sugar
- 2 large eggs
- 2 teaspoons pure vanilla extract
- 2 ½ cups (300g) all-purpose flour
- 1 teaspoon baking soda
- ½ teaspoon salt
- 1 bag (12 oz / 340g) semi-sweet chocolate pieces
- 3 ½ cups (about 100g) crispy rice cereal

How to Prepare the Perfect Crunchy Chocolate Chip Rice Krispie Cookies: Step-by-Step Guide
Ready to get your hands on some dough? Follow this detailed guide to make Crunchy Chocolate Chip Rice Krispie Cookies that will impress everyone at your table. We’ll cover each step with clear instructions, drawing from the classic recipe while incorporating tips for the best outcome. Preheat your oven and let’s dive in!
First, gather all ingredients and preheat your oven to 325°F (163°C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per for easy cleanup while ensuring your cookies bake evenly. This step sets the foundation for a smooth baking process, especially if you’re a beginner looking to master basic techniques.
Second, cream the butter and sugar until light and fluffy, which usually takes a few minutes with a mixer. Beat in the eggs one at a time, then add the vanilla extract, mixing until fully combined for that rich flavor base.
Third, whisk together the flour, baking soda, and salt in a separate bowl. Gradually add this dry mixture to the wet ingredients in three parts, stirring just until combined to avoid overmixing, which can make your cookies dense.
Fourth, fold in the semi-sweet chocolate pieces gently. Place the crispy rice cereal in a shallow bowl, then scoop the dough into balls, roll each one in the cereal, pressing lightly to make it stick for that extra crunch.
Fifth, place the coated dough balls 2 inches apart on your prepared baking sheet and lightly press them down. Bake for 23-25 minutes until the edges are set and the cereal is lightly golden, keeping a close eye to prevent overbrowning.
Sixth, remove the cookies from the oven and let them cool for 5 minutes on the sheet before transferring to a wire rack. How to Store Crunchy Chocolate Chip Rice Krispie Cookies: Best Practices
Keeping your Crunchy Chocolate Chip Rice Krispie Cookies fresh is essential to enjoy that delightful crunch later. Proper storage methods help maintain their texture and flavor, making them last longer without losing appeal. Follow these simple guidelines to keep your treats at their best.
- Store cookies in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 5 days to keep them crisp.
- Freeze them in freezer bags for up to 3 months, thawing at room temperature when ready.
- Reheat in a 300°F oven for 3-5 minutes to restore crunch without drying them out.
- Use parchment paper between layers during meal prep to prevent sticking and preserve freshness.

FAQs: Frequently Asked Questions About Crunchy Chocolate Chip Rice Krispie Cookies
How do I keep Crunchy Chocolate Chip Rice Krispie Cookies crispy?
To maintain their crunch, store your cookies in an airtight container at room temperature. Avoid refrigerating them, as moisture can make the cookies soft. If you want to keep them fresh for longer than a few days, separate layers with parchment paper to prevent sticking. You can also add a silica gel packet in the container to absorb excess moisture, but make sure it doesn’t touch the cookies. Proper storage helps preserve the crisp texture of the rice cereal and keeps chocolate chips from melting or becoming sticky.
Can I use different types of rice cereal for Crunchy Chocolate Chip Rice Krispie Cookies?
Yes, you can substitute the classic Rice Krispies with other puffed rice cereals, but keep in mind the texture might change slightly. Some cereals are fluffier or sweeter, which can alter the crunch or taste. For best results, choose a rice cereal with a similar size and density to Rice Krispies to maintain the right crispiness and cookie structure. Avoid cereals coated with flavors or marshmallow bits, as these can interfere with the cookie’s consistency.
What’s the best way to melt chocolate chips without burning them for these cookies?
To melt chocolate chips evenly, use a double boiler or microwave at 20- to 30-second intervals, stirring between each. If using a microwave, stir thoroughly after each interval to distribute heat and prevent hotspots that cause burning. Avoid direct heat if melting on the stovetop, as chocolate is sensitive and can seize. Using these methods ensures smooth melted chocolate that will blend well with the rice cereal without affecting the cookie texture.
How can I make Crunchy Chocolate Chip Rice Krispie Cookies gluten-free?
Most rice cereals are naturally gluten-free, but always check the packaging to confirm the cereal is certified gluten-free, as cross-contamination can occur. Use gluten-free flour if your recipe calls for any flour or baking powder. Also, verify that your chocolate chips don’t contain gluten or gluten additives. Following these steps ensures your cookies are safe for those with gluten sensitivities without compromising taste or texture.
Can I make Crunchy Chocolate Chip Rice Krispie Cookies dairy-free?
Yes, you can substitute dairy ingredients with plant-based alternatives. Use dairy-free margarine or coconut oil instead of butter, and choose vegan chocolate chips made without milk solids. Keep in mind that some dairy-free options may slightly change the cookie’s flavor or texture, so pick products suited for baking. These substitutes allow those with lactose intolerance or dairy allergies to enjoy crunchy, chocolate chip rice krispie cookies with minimal differences in taste.
